Johnson Corporation began 2011 with inventory of 9,130 units of its only product. The units cost $8 each. The company uses a periodic inventory system and the LIFO cost method. The following transactions occurred during 2011: a. Purchased 50,500 additional units at a cost of $10 per unit. Terms of the purchases were 2/10, n/30, and 100% of the purchases were paid for within the 10-day discount period. The company uses the gross method to record purchase discounts. The merchandise was purchased f.o.b. shipping point and freight charges of $0.60 per unit were paid by Johnson. b. 1,010 units purchased during the year were returned to suppliers for credit. Johnson was also given credit for the freight charges of $0.60 per unit it had paid on the original purchase. The units were defective and were returned two days after they were received. c. Sales for the year totaled 45,450 units at $16 per unit. d. On December 28, 2011, Johnson purchased 5,050 additional units at $10 each. The goods were shipped f.o.b. destination and arrived at Johnson's warehouse on January 4, 2012. e. 13,170 units were on hand at the end of 2011. Required: (1) Determine ending inventory and cost of goods sold for 2011. (Round your intermediate calculations and final answers to the nearest dollar amount. Omit the "$" sign in your response.) Ending inventory $ Cost of goods sold $ (2) Assuming that operating expenses other than those indicated in the above transactions amounted to $150,000, determine income before income taxes for 2011. (Round your intermediate calculations and final answers to the nearest dollar amount.Omit the "$" sign in your response.)
